Multimedia Fountain on the Castle Pond

Opole
50°39'59"N 17°55'09"E (50.666646, 17.919389)
The fountain on the Castle Pond in Opole is located on the site of the 13th-century moat surrounding the ducal castle. The castle pond was created in the first half of the 20th century, when the ducal castle was dismantled. Next to the pond, an Ice House was built on the initiative of the Skating Society, in which an indoor ice rink operated. In 1937, the German Figure Skating Championships were organized in this place. After World War II, the facility housed a PTTK shelter, and currently – a restaurant. In the summer season, the surroundings of the fountains are one of the favorite resting places for Opole residents in the urban space.
